Output 850fae2f56586d76c59fc0deaa131a3cf4f5116cdd9e9049688eaadf8ac0cb7f:0

value
607998
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ff05805142bbc025349f14e5bad18a4586e625cf OP_EQUAL
address
3QwSphAj4XiK69BiKh6wZxEmP5s7NJkxNa
transaction
850fae2f56586d76c59fc0deaa131a3cf4f5116cdd9e9049688eaadf8ac0cb7f
spent
true